.grid_w-100__c2X6A{width:100%}.grid_bg-green__jtjlJ{background-color:#52b64e}.grid_text-white___9UV_{color:#fff}.grid_error-message__dLlVM{margin-top:.5rem;font-size:.9rem;line-height:1;color:#b34b54}.grid_error-message__dLlVM li{margin-top:10px}.grid_success-message__NP6Ud{margin-top:.5rem;font-size:1.2rem;line-height:1;color:#52b64e}.grid_spacer-80___AHxi{margin-bottom:80px}.grid_gridContainer___jnrP{display:grid;align-items:start;grid-gap:1.5rem}.grid_large__RhXEc{grid-gap:2.2rem}.grid_xlarge__oiOjk{grid-gap:3.3rem}.grid_noGap__1wWr5{grid-gap:0}.grid_one__PyieK,.grid_two__5jsE8{grid-template-columns:1fr}@media(min-width:768px){.grid_two__5jsE8{grid-template-columns:1fr 1fr}}.grid_two-hero__71DLg{align-self:end}@media(min-width:768px){.grid_two-hero__71DLg{grid-template-columns:1fr 1fr}}.grid_three__AtClZ{grid-template-columns:1fr}@media(min-width:768px){.grid_three__AtClZ{grid-template-columns:1fr 1fr 1fr}}.grid_four__ox3yT{grid-template-columns:1fr}@media(min-width:576px){.grid_four__ox3yT{grid-template-columns:1fr 1fr}}@media(min-width:768px){.grid_four__ox3yT{grid-template-columns:1fr 1fr}}@media(min-width:992px){.grid_four__ox3yT{grid-template-columns:1fr 1fr 1fr 1fr}}.grid_twoThirds__CtvcN{grid-template-columns:1fr;align-items:center}@media(min-width:768px){.grid_twoThirds__CtvcN{grid-template-columns:2fr 1fr}}.grid_threeQuarters___sw5w{grid-template-columns:1fr;align-items:center;grid-gap:1rem}@media(min-width:576px){.grid_threeQuarters___sw5w{grid-template-columns:1fr 1fr}}@media(min-width:768px){.grid_threeQuarters___sw5w{grid-template-columns:3fr 1fr}}.grid_twoThirdsTop__81jif{grid-template-columns:1fr;grid-gap:1rem}@media(min-width:576px){.grid_twoThirdsTop__81jif{grid-template-columns:1fr 1fr}}@media(min-width:768px){.grid_twoThirdsTop__81jif{grid-template-columns:2fr 1fr}}@media(min-width:992px){.grid_twoThirdsTop__81jif{grid-template-columns:3fr 1fr}}.grid_oneThreeOne__DKeO7{grid-template-columns:1fr 1fr;align-items:center;grid-gap:1rem}@media(min-width:576px){.grid_oneThreeOne__DKeO7{grid-template-columns:1fr 1fr}}@media(min-width:768px){.grid_oneThreeOne__DKeO7{grid-template-columns:1fr 1fr}}@media(min-width:992px){.grid_oneThreeOne__DKeO7{grid-template-columns:1fr 3fr 1fr}}.grid_oneThird__CJ_9D{grid-template-columns:1fr 2fr}.grid_twoThirdsV2__FCHnG{grid-template-columns:1fr}@media(min-width:768px){.grid_twoThirdsV2__FCHnG{grid-template-columns:2fr 1fr}}.grid_oneThirdQnA__I_WzQ{grid-template-columns:1fr}@media(min-width:768px){.grid_oneThirdQnA__I_WzQ{grid-template-columns:1fr 2fr}}.button_w-100__PSBRx{width:100%}.button_bg-green__3jCTH{background-color:#52b64e}.button_text-white__ae2YU{color:#fff}.button_error-message__5F2TJ{margin-top:.5rem;font-size:.9rem;line-height:1;color:#b34b54}.button_error-message__5F2TJ li{margin-top:10px}.button_success-message__FD_VW{margin-top:.5rem;font-size:1.2rem;line-height:1;color:#52b64e}.button_spacer-80__bKL_0{margin-bottom:80px}.button_button__eJwei{background:#52b64e;display:block;font-weight:500;font-size:1.2rem;text-decoration:none;color:#fff;padding:1rem 1.5rem;border-radius:28px;position:relative;transition:all .5s}.button_button__eJwei.button_true__MHXpt{padding:1rem 3rem 1rem 1.5rem}.button_button__eJwei:hover{background:#3e9b3b}.button_button__eJwei.button_hollow__ZkU5s{background:none;border:2px solid #fff}.button_button__eJwei.button_hollow__ZkU5s:hover{border-style:dashed}.button_button__eJwei.button_hollow-dark__hPyET{background:none;color:#444;border:2px solid #52b64e}.button_button__eJwei.button_hollow-dark__hPyET:hover{border-style:dashed}.button_button__eJwei.button_hollow-dark__hPyET img{filter:invert(80%)}.button_button__eJwei.button_small__3QOEc{padding:1rem 1.5rem}.button_button__eJwei.button_block__y1uKf{max-width:300px;max-height:300px;margin:0 auto;padding:4rem 2rem;border-radius:100%;font-weight:600;font-size:2rem}.button_button__eJwei.button_white__rDbbg{color:#777;background:#fff;outline:none;box-shadow:inset 0 0 0 2px #ccd1d1}.button_button__eJwei.button_white__rDbbg:hover{background:#f2f2f2;outline:none}.button_arrow__tjCSR{right:1.5rem}.button_arrow__tjCSR,.button_leftIcon__L8qqz{width:20px;height:100%;position:absolute;top:0}.button_leftIcon__L8qqz{left:1.5rem}.hero_w-100__A2UuB{width:100%}.hero_bg-green__Sb3jT{background-color:#52b64e}.hero_text-white__32f84{color:#fff}.hero_error-message__UUSgx{margin-top:.5rem;font-size:.9rem;line-height:1;color:#b34b54}.hero_error-message__UUSgx li{margin-top:10px}.hero_success-message__O_er_{margin-top:.5rem;font-size:1.2rem;line-height:1;color:#52b64e}.hero_spacer-80__8wVfr{margin-bottom:80px}.hero_box__d6tIH{position:relative;background:linear-gradient(rgba(0,0,0,.2),rgba(0,0,0,.2));width:100%}.hero_box__d6tIH.hero_small__tKdQz{height:60vh}@media(min-width:992px){.hero_box__d6tIH.hero_small__tKdQz{height:70vh}}.hero_box__d6tIH .hero_title__j9PxS{line-height:1.2;color:#fff;font-size:35px;font-weight:800;max-width:680px;z-index:1}.hero_overlay__LQFsp{width:100%;height:100%;display:grid;z-index:1;align-content:space-around}.hero_heroBgImage__JS_zN{top:0;right:0;-o-object-fit:cover;object-fit:cover;-o-object-position:right;object-position:right}.hero_heroBgImage__JS_zN,.hero_heroBgVideo__9Fz0Y{position:absolute;z-index:1}.hero_content__eNxDA{padding:1rem 1.5rem;z-index:1}.hero_content__eNxDA .hero_title__j9PxS{line-height:1.2;display:none;margin:1.5rem auto 0}@media(min-width:768px){.hero_content__eNxDA .hero_title__j9PxS{display:block;margin-top:4rem;font-size:50px;max-width:580px}}@media(min-width:992px){.hero_content__eNxDA .hero_title__j9PxS{margin-top:4.9rem;text-align:center;font-size:55px;max-width:680px}}.hero_footer__y9dEv{padding:1.5rem;grid-gap:1rem;color:#fff;align-content:center;z-index:1}.hero_footer__y9dEv .hero_para__4_sDI{line-height:1.6;font-size:1.3rem;max-width:550px;margin-top:0;margin-bottom:12px}.hero_footer__y9dEv a{padding-right:5rem}.hero_footer__y9dEv a:hover{color:#fff}@media(min-width:768px){.hero_footer__y9dEv a{justify-self:end;align-self:end;margin-bottom:10px}}.hero_footer__y9dEv .hero_title__j9PxS{z-index:1;margin-bottom:0}@media(min-width:768px){.hero_footer__y9dEv .hero_title__j9PxS{display:none}}.hero_descriptionContent__es_s_{text-align:center;color:#fff;font-size:2rem}.hero_descriptionCenter__NGuLT{text-align:left;margin-left:auto;margin-right:auto}@media(min-width:576px){.hero_descriptionCenter__NGuLT{text-align:center}}.noticeSection_noticeSectionContainer__PkeBy{padding:4.5rem;justify-content:center;align-items:center}.noticeSection_noticeSectionContainer__PkeBy h1{font-size:24px}.noticeSection_noticeSectionContainer__PkeBy h3{font-weight:500;font-size:1.5rem;text-align:center}.noticeSection_descriptionImgContainer__NbCZF{display:flex;flex-direction:row;align-items:center}.noticeSection_descriptionImgContainer__NbCZF p{margin-bottom:0;margin-top:0;font-size:1rem;line-height:1.625;margin-left:25px}@media(max-width:100%){.noticeSection_noticeSectionContainer__PkeBy{padding:4.5rem 0}.noticeSection_descriptionImgContainer__NbCZF{align-items:start}.noticeSection_descriptionImgContainer__NbCZF img{display:none!important}.noticeSection_descriptionImgContainer__NbCZF p{margin-left:0}}.formSection_w-100__EFTqP{width:100%}.formSection_bg-green__km2Hp{background-color:#52b64e}.formSection_text-white__5BKW7{color:#fff}.formSection_error-message__jqUX2{margin-top:.5rem;font-size:.9rem;line-height:1;color:#b34b54}.formSection_error-message__jqUX2 li{margin-top:10px}.formSection_success-message__Q0_UW{margin-top:.5rem;font-size:1.2rem;line-height:1;color:#52b64e}.formSection_spacer-80__Wl_C7{margin-bottom:80px}.formSection_formSectionContainer__bc9_b{background-color:#f5f7f5;padding:4.5rem}.formSection_formSectionContainer__bc9_b .formSection_h3__WyR7_,.formSection_formSectionContainer__bc9_b h3{font-weight:500;font-size:1.5rem!important}.formSection_formSectionContainer__bc9_b p{margin-top:0}.formSection_formSectionContainer__bc9_b .formSection_h4__2n1aA,.formSection_formSectionContainer__bc9_b h4{margin-top:0;color:#777;line-height:1.375;font-size:1.125rem!important;font-weight:500}.formSection_formContainer__5h1ON{padding:2rem 1.5rem;background:#fff;border:1px solid #ccd1d1;margin-right:40px}.formSection_emailSupportButton__qm0DI{display:flex;text-align:center;justify-content:center;margin-top:20px;text-decoration:none;color:#777;background:#fff;outline:none;box-shadow:inset 0 0 0 2px #ccd1d1;font-size:1rem;padding:1rem 1.5rem}.formSection_emailSupportButton__qm0DI:hover{background:#f2f2f2;outline:none;box-shadow:inset 0 0 0 2px #ccd1d1}.formSection_formSubmitButtons___uUcB{cursor:pointer;border-radius:10px;background:#53b64b;display:block;font-weight:500;font-size:1.5625rem;padding:1.25rem 4rem;text-decoration:none;color:#fff;border:none;width:100%}.formSection_formSubmitButtons___uUcB:hover{background:linear-gradient(90deg,#77c270,#55b34c)}.formSection_centerContent__DxyvC{text-align:center}@media(max-width:750px){.formSection_formSectionContainer__bc9_b{padding:4.5rem 0}.formSection_formContainer__5h1ON{margin-right:0}}.form_inputContainer__xz01o{display:flex;flex-direction:column}.form_inputContainer__xz01o label{margin-bottom:10px}.form_inputContainer__xz01o span{margin-top:-4px;font-size:.9em;color:#777;margin-bottom:10px}.form_noInput__Ptw9U{margin-right:15px;border:1px solid #c1c1c1;color:#000;padding:.6875rem 1rem;font-size:1rem}.form_noInput__Ptw9U:focus{outline:none;border:1px solid #434343}.form_selectInput__xxubZ{margin-right:15px;border:1px solid #c1c1c1;color:#000;padding:.6875rem 1rem;font-size:1rem;-webkit-appearance:none;-moz-appearance:none;appearance:none;border-radius:0;background-color:#fff;background-image:url(/arrow-drop-down.webp);background-size:.75rem;background-position:right 1rem center;background-repeat:no-repeat}.form_selectInput__xxubZ:focus{outline:none;border:1px solid #434343}.form_packageDetailsContainer__tmXtW{margin-top:20px}.form_packageDetailsContainer__tmXtW p{margin-bottom:0;color:#53b64b}.form_packageDetailsContainer__tmXtW hr{border:none;border-top:1px solid #ccd1d1}.form_packageDetailsContainer__tmXtW .form_totalAndCouponContainer__xfkso{display:flex;justify-content:space-between;flex-wrap:wrap;margin-top:15px}.form_packageDetailsContainer__tmXtW .form_totalAndCouponContainer__xfkso p{margin:10px 0}.form_packageDetailsContainer__tmXtW .form_totalTextContainer__3rk_F{margin-top:10px;font-weight:600;color:#434343}.form_packageDetailsContainer__tmXtW .form_totalTextContainer__3rk_F span{line-height:1.375;font-size:1.375rem;color:#53b64b}.form_couponInputContainer__Y_Xqn{display:flex;flex-direction:row;margin-top:5px}.form_couponInputContainer__Y_Xqn input{margin:0}.form_couponInputContainer__Y_Xqn div{height:48px;background-size:40%;width:42px;background-color:#4da144;border:none;display:flex;align-items:center;justify-content:center;cursor:pointer;position:relative;left:-1px}.form_couponInputContainerV2__5NYz6{display:flex;flex-direction:row;position:relative}.form_couponInputContainerV2__5NYz6 input{margin:0}.form_couponInputContainerV2__5NYz6 div{height:48px;background-size:40%;width:60px;background-color:#4da144;border:none;display:flex;align-items:center;justify-content:center;cursor:pointer;position:absolute;right:0;z-index:100}.form_couponErr__sjiNG{margin-top:.5rem;font-size:.8rem;line-height:1;color:#b34b54}.form_removeCoupon___C62v{margin-top:.5rem;font-size:.8rem;line-height:1;text-align:right;display:block;text-decoration:underline;cursor:pointer}.form_checkboxContainer__1Cdld{display:flex;flex-direction:row;align-items:center}.form_checkboxContainer__1Cdld a{color:#55b34c;text-decoration:underline}.form_checkboxInput__Hg6q4{margin-right:10px;width:17px;height:17px}@media(max-width:460px){.form_checkboxInput__Hg6q4{width:30px;height:30px}}input.form_checkboxInput__Hg6q4[type=checkbox]{-moz-appearance:none;-webkit-appearance:none;appearance:none;border-radius:4px;border:2px solid #53b64b;cursor:pointer}input.form_checkboxInput__Hg6q4[type=checkbox]:checked{background-color:#53b64b;background-position:50% 80%;background-repeat:no-repeat;background-size:90% 90%;border-color:transparent;-webkit-print-color-adjust:exact;print-color-adjust:exact;-webkit-user-select:none;background-image:url("data:image/svg+xml,%3Csvg xmlns='http://www.w3.org/2000/svg' width='24' height='24' viewBox='0 0 24 24' fill='none' stroke='%23fff' stroke-width='2' stroke-linecap='round' stroke-linejoin='round'%3E%3Cpolyline points='20 6 9 17 4 12'%3E%3C/polyline%3E%3C/svg%3E")}.header_logo__d4jIK{width:195px;height:65px}.header_mobileDisplay__ghqh_{display:none!important}.header_bookMobileBtnContainer__5SWjN{display:none;margin-left:15px;flex-direction:column;justify-content:center;align-items:center}.header_bookMobileBtnContainer__5SWjN span img{width:35px;height:35px}.header_bookMobileBtnContainer__5SWjN span{color:#fff;margin-top:5px;font-size:.7rem}@media(max-width:992px){.header_bookMobileBtnContainer__5SWjN{display:flex}.header_desktopDisplay__dILzx{display:none!important}.header_mobileDisplay__ghqh_{display:block!important}.header_headerContainer__OEZzG{background-color:#52b64e!important}.header_navbarToggleBtnContainer__2XgzV{border-color:transparent!important;display:flex;flex-direction:column;justify-content:center;align-items:center}.header_navbarToggleBtnContainer__2XgzV:focus{outline:none!important;box-shadow:none!important}.header_navbarToggleBtnContainer__2XgzV p{margin-bottom:0}.header_navbarToggleBtnContainer__2XgzV span{color:#fff;margin-top:5px;font-size:.7rem}}@media(max-width:400px){.header_bookMobileBtnContainer__5SWjN img{width:26px}.header_mobileDisplay__ghqh_{width:148px;height:65px;position:relative}}